Tool begins recording a new album. Allegedly.

In case you’re counting, it’s been 11 years, 10 months and 7 days since the last Tool album. Now, though, the glimmers of hope are leaking out with some regularity.

For example, this is the latest from guitarist Adam Jones. It seems that Tool had entered the studio is now working on a new album.
